  • Patent number: 11661267
    Abstract: The invention relates to a dispenser container for pressurized fluids, comprising: a metal shell forming at least part of an outer wall of the container, which metal shell at least partly encloses an internal container volume, a partition wall separating internal container volume into a high-pressure chamber and a low-pressure chamber, and a valve mounted into the partition wall in a substantially fluid-tight manner, which valve is configured for a controlled release of fluid from the high-pressure chamber to the low-pressure chamber, wherein the partition wall is at a sealing zone sealed to the metal shell in a substantially fluid-tight manner, and wherein the metal shell delimits at least a part of the high pressure chamber. The invention further relates to a dispenser comprising such a dispenser container and a method for manufacturing such a dispenser container.

  • Publication number: 20190217322
    Abstract: The invention relates to a novel pump device for a fluid container for dispensing a fluid, which device has an operating element and a head part, wherein a piston-cylinder unit forming a pump chamber is provided between the operating element and the head part. An inlet valve is provided at the inlet of the pump chamber, and an outlet valve is provided at the outlet of the pump chamber, wherein the operating element has an outflow with an outflow opening. The outlet valve is also provided at the outflow, and the outflow opening forms a valve seat in such a way that the outlet valve closes the outlet opening from outside.

  • Patent number: 10022740
    Abstract: The invention relates to a dispenser for dispensing fluids from a fluid container, comprising a dispenser head provided with a dispenser nozzle; a dispenser base, holding the dispenser head, provided with a coupling for connection to the fluid container; and a fluid feed leading from the dispenser nozzle into the dispenser base for connection to the fluid container; wherein the fluid feed is provided with at least one valve. The invention also relates to a fluid container provided with a dispenser as well as a method for dispensing fluids from a fluid container.

  • Patent number: 9951759
    Abstract: A novel pumping device (1) with an actuator (4) and a head part (5) for dispensing a fluid from a container (2) is described. The actuator (4) comprises an outlet conduit (37) and a first cylindrical member (18) and the head part (5) comprises a second cylindrical member (20) which is arranged coaxially to the first cylindrical member. A folded membrane member (22) with an inlet valve (24) and an outlet valve (25) is provided between the first (18) and second (20) cylindrical members, such that the first (18) and second (20) cylindrical members and the folded membrane member (22) provide a variable pump chamber (27). The outlet valve (25) is arranged relative to the actuator (4) in such a manner that a suck-back chamber (38) with a variable volume is provided between the outlet valve (25) and the outlet conduit (37), which is simultaneously reduced as the pumping chamber (27) is reduced.

  • Patent number: 7147133
    Abstract: A foam forming unit particularly suitable for a liquid container, comprising a pump for liquid and a pump for air, which are each provided with an inlet and an outlet, the foam forming unit further comprising a mixing chamber which is in communication with the outlet of each pump, a dispensing part provided with an outflow channel with a foam opening, the channel being in communication with the mixing chamber, and valves in respectively the inlet and the outlet of each pump for drawing in respectively delivering air and liquid, wherein one or more valves are formed integrally with the air pump or liquid pump into a single construction element.

  • Patent number: 6481571
    Abstract: Dual component container systems are provided for separately storing at least two liquids, which are intermixed within the system prior to dispensing. Two or more containers having mixing openings are provided wherein the mixing openings are sealed by sealing members. The sealed openings of the containers are interconnected by one or more connecting elements, thereby forming a sealed conduit interposed between containers and wherein at least one of the sealing members is connected to the connecting element by a releasable clamping joint. Systems of the present invention are designed such that relative movement of the two containers causes the sealing members to open or be removed, whereby fluids from the two or more containers may intermix via the open conduit formed by the connecting element.

  • Patent number: 6126349
    Abstract: A device for dispensing a fluid. The device includes a container with a base, a plurality of side walls connecting thereto and an upper wall. The container has two closable outlet openings arranged on oppositely located sides. An applicator is placeable in one of the openings, while the other opening has a protruding needle-like dispensing member. The base of the container is situated between the outlets. In this dispensing device, when the needle-like dispensing member is placed on a surface, the outlet with the applicator is situated above the level of the fluid present in the container, whereby leakage out of this outlet opening is impossible.

  • Patent number: 5997201
    Abstract: A device for holding a stick or rod of spreadable material includes a sleeve or container open on one side, an element co-acting with the stick, and a hand-operated means for varying the distance between the edge of the open side of the sleeve and the stick element. The stick or rod of spreadable material can be an adhesive stick or a wax stick. The stick of spreadable material is packaged separately from the device in an envelope of thin material, and the container includes means for securely holding an envelope of thin material suitable for packaging the stick.

  • Patent number: 5913630
    Abstract: The invention relates to a dispensing cap for a liquid container provided with an applicator fixed thereto and for insertion into an opening of the liquid container. The dispensing cap has a closable outlet opening in its outer end located opposite the applicator. The opening is connected along a channel running through the dispensing cap to a feed aperture arranged in the vicinity of the applicator. A closing member co-acts with the feed aperture. The invention likewise relates to a liquid container provided with a dispensing cap of the above described type.

  • Patent number: 5746529
    Abstract: A container for a free-flowing product, in particular typographic correction fluid, includes a tubular neck with an application aperture with a valve closure for the controlled application of metered quantities of the fluid to a substrate. The container remains, over an extended period, perfectly capable not only of applying spots of fluid precisely at a given point but also of applying the fluid over large areas. This is achieved by fitting the container with a second tubular neck with a second aperture and fitted with a removable closure cap with an integral applicator brush. Both tubular necks are disposed in the upper part of the container in such a way that the far end of the tubular neck with the application aperture projects out beyond the cap when the cap is in place over the second aperture.
